About this school
Indian Ridge School is
an urban public school
in West Palm Beach, Florida that is part of Palm Beach County Public Schools.
It serves 107 students
in grades Not specified with a student/teacher ratio of 3.3:1.
Its teachers have had 3 projects funded on Ðǿմ«Ã½.
